I have two mounts.
First is a Brodit that clamps over the airvent in the dash and I use this everyday. It wasn't the cheapest, but works really great and is well designed - I can rotate into landscape for navigation without having to loosen anything and there is no vibration/shaking with it. The good thing about the Brodit mounts is that it comes in two parts. The first is a non-impacting mount point designed for the car and the second is a fitting for the phone. If you change the phone or the car... all you need to get is one new piece.
For travel I bought a generic expandable grip holder that mounts on the windscreen. The reason is because I use an otterbox commuter when travelling and is fits really well. The image is below, however I normally fit it so it rests on the dashboard as there is a slight shake from it.
